TP Wallet是否为软钱包?从安全、技术与监管的深度解析

结论概述

TP Wallet(常见缩写 TP,多见于 TokenPocket 与部分同名产品)在大多数使用场景下属于“软钱包”(software wallet):即私钥主要由软件在用户设备上管理或加密存储,常见于移动端、桌面或浏览器扩展。软钱包的灵活性和易用性较强,但其安全性依赖实现细节与用户行为。

安全与数据加密

- 私钥存储:典型软钱包将私钥或助记词加密后存于本地存储(沙盒、Keychain、Keystore)。加密算法常见为 AES-256、基于 PBKDF2/Argon2 的密钥派生,用于保护离线存储内容。安全效果取决于盐值、迭代参数与密钥派生强度。

- 签名与算法:主流使用 ECDSA(secp256k1)或 Ed25519;越来越多开始支持阈值签名(TSS/Threshold Signature)以降低单点私钥泄露风险。

- 硬件与隔离:软钱包通常支持与硬件钱包(Ledger、Trezor)或安全元件(Secure Enclave、TPM)联动,将签名操作隔离在可信模块中,提高抗攻击能力。

- 用户侧风险:设备被植入恶意软件、备份助记词泄露、钓鱼网页与恶意授权仍是主要风险点。防护建议包括加密备份、分层冷存储、多重签名与定期审计。

领先科技趋势

- 多方计算(MPC)与阈签名:通过密钥共享减少单节点风险,R&D 与商业化应用增长迅速,适合钱包即服务(WaaS)和企业级托管。

- 零知识证明(ZK)与隐私:将用于隐私交易、账户抽象与链下验证,软钱包需与 ZK 工具链集成以支持隐私增强功能。

- 账户抽象与智能合约钱包:将私钥持有与交易策略分离,支持社恢复(social recovery)、定时/限额策略与插件化扩展。

- 跨链与聚合:聚合路由、聚合签名与跨链桥集成是钱包用户体验的核心改进方向。

行业动向研究

- 钱包生态分化:轻量化移动钱包面向个人用户;企业级Custody与托管强调合规与保险;中间层出现 Wallet-as-a-Service 与 SDK 平台。

- 安全产品化:钱包厂商越来越依赖第三方审计、漏洞赏金、运行时防护与行为分析来提升信任度。

- 用户体验导向:链上操作抽象化、交易预估、Gas 策略优化成为拉新留存关键。

智能化经济体系

- 可编程钱(Tokenization):软钱包不仅存储资产,也成为合约交互、身份凭证与资产治理的入口,支持 NFT、合成资产与流动性仓位管理。

- 自动化策略:钱包内置策略(定投、自动赎回、收益聚合)推动资本效率,需与安全与合规并重。

可信数字身份

- DID 与可验证凭证(VC):钱包可作为自我主权身份(SSI)的主控点,管理凭证签发、验证与选择性披露。

- 身份与合规结合:在 KYC/AML 需求下,钱包可能需要链下身份证明与隐私保护的平衡方案,例如零知识 KYC 或链下托管认证。

代币与监管环境

- 合规压力:代币设计(是否为证券)、稳定币监管、交易所与钱包的 KYC/AML 义务等,均影响钱包业务模型。钱包提供托管服务时监管要求更高。

- 数据与传输规则:跨境转移、旅行规则(Travel Rule)等监管趋势推动合规消息标准化与合作。

- 法律适配:钱包厂商需在产品设计中预留合规接口(审计日志、合规 API、冷/热钱包分离),并关注不同司法辖区对加密资产的分类与限制。

对用户与开发者的建议

- 用户:对重要资产优先使用多重签名或硬件隔离;备份助记词使用离线且分散存储;开启生物认证与应用级别密码。

- 开发者/厂商:采用强密钥派生(Argon2)、支持 MPC/硬件钱包、定期安全审计与 Bug Bounty、设计合规扩展点,保持透明的开源或审计报告以建立信任。

总结

TP Wallet 在常见实现中为软钱包,这赋予了它便捷性与广泛的功能扩展能力,但也带来了软件与设备层面的风险。未来趋势将由 MPC、阈签名、账户抽象、DID 与法规合规化共同塑造,钱包从“钥匙管理”逐渐演化为可信数字身份与智能化经济接入层。对于用户与提供方而言,安全工程与合规设计必须并重,才能在开放的 Web3 生态中长期立足。

作者:李辰发布时间:2025-12-11 01:16:04

评论

Alex88

分析全面,特别认可关于MPC和阈签名的说明,感觉未来钱包安全会有质的提升。

小梅

文章把合规与隐私的冲突写得很清楚,做钱包的确要在用户体验和监管之间找平衡。

CryptoNerd

建议里提到的Argon2和硬件隔离我会优先采用,实操性很强。

王浩

能否再出一篇专门讲TP Wallet如何和DID结合的应用案例?很感兴趣。

相关阅读
<var date-time="n7d3x5y"></var><dfn lang="gdubw2y"></dfn><map draggable="bghdphi"></map><del dropzone="29oxat2"></del><legend id="4sa3ivv"></legend><em dropzone="sgbajk6"></em>